How should GHK-Cu be stored?

Keep the lyophilised vial sealed, dry, and protected from light at -20°C for long-term storage or 2–8°C for short working periods. After reconstitution, refrigerate at 2–8°C and avoid repeated freeze–thaw cycles.

How is GHK-Cu reconstituted?

Add bacteriostatic water slowly against the vial wall and swirl gently until fully dissolved — do not shake or vortex, as mechanical shear can degrade the peptide.
